Senate Probe Finds Obama Admin Signed Off on Grant of Taxpayer Funds to Al-Qaeda Affiliate

The US Senate6

The US Senate Finance Committee initially launched an investigation into the relationship between non-profit organization World Vision and Islamic Relief Agency (ISRA) in February 2019, in the wake of a National Review article in July 2018 that claimed Barack Obama’s administration had approved a “$200,000 grant of taxpayer money to ISRA.”

A US Senate investigation has discovered that the Barack Obama Administration in 2014 approved sending government funds to an organisation that had been sanctioned for its ties to terrorism.

Continue reading